WebNov 29, 2024 · Of approximately 500,000 transfusions occurring during the study period and 3220 suspected transfusion reactions reported, 23 (0.7%) reactions involving chest pain were identified, of which 20 had medical records available for analysis. Ninety percent of cases presented with chest pain within 2.5 hours of the start of transfusion, with a …

WebThe risks of blood transfusions include: An allergic reaction. This can be mild or severe. Mild symptoms can include itching or rash. Severe symptoms can include trouble breathing, chest pain, or nausea. These symptoms may start soon after a blood transfusion or within the next 24 hours. Fever. This can happen within a day of the blood transfusion. WebBlood Transfusion (Adult): Overview. A blood transfusion may be done when you have lost blood because of an injury or during surgery. It can also be done because of diseases or conditions that affect the blood. Blood is made up of several different parts (blood products). You may get some or all of these blood products during a transfusion ...

WebEarly treatment is essential to prevent serious complications of acute chest syndrome. Treatments may include: Blood transfusion, which replaces some of your blood with donated blood or blood products. IV fluids to prevent dehydration, which can worsen sickle cell disease and increase pain.
